IMHO.WS

IMHO.WS (http://www.imho.ws/index.php)
-   Обсуждение программ (http://www.imho.ws/forumdisplay.php?f=3)
-   -   Rar уже вчерашний день: Netopsystems FEAD Optimizer (http://www.imho.ws/showthread.php?t=31732)

saw7 09.06.2003 14:28

Rar уже вчерашний день: Netopsystems FEAD Optimizer
 
Многие наверняка видели 6 версию акробат-ридера и что его инсталятор упакован новым алгоритмом FEAD Optimizer от Netopsystems.
Некоторые цифры: вес архива - 15,3Мб, после распаковки получаем cab, exe и msi файлы общим весом 28,5 Мб.
WinRar 3.20 с максимальным сжатием, непрерывным архивом и словарём 4096 ужал это до 26,6 Мб.
Такие показатели Rarа не удивляют - это cab-архив, куда его ужмёшь... То же самое и с mp3 (да и wav не особо), jpg, zip и пр. Уже привыкаешь, что такие файлы сжатию не подлежат, но как оказывается, прогресс не стоит на месте. Вот результат: 7% рара против 53,6% фед-оптимайзера :idea:
А если попробовать на неужатой информации, - до 95%. Что говорить, - почуствуйте разницу.
На сайте разработчика (http://www.netopsystems.com/site/english/fead_e.html) можно найти дополнительную информацию:
...The two main characteristics of FEAD© are significant size reductions of application programs - on average by 50%, compared to already compressed original versions - and an automatic detection of demand of the client machine, which leads to further traffic reductions - up to 95%, while preserving the complete functionality of the original software...
Процент сжатия и низкая скорость распаковки наталкивают на мысть, что разработчики положили в основу алгоритма фрактальное сжатие данных.
Теперь, к примеру, образ диска WarCraft III можно ужать в несколько раз сильнее и существенно съэкономить на входящем/исходящем трафике, выкладывая его в сети.
Всё, открытым остаётся вопрос:
"ГДЕ СКАЧАТЬ ПРОГРАММУ?" :kill:

Aeon 09.06.2003 14:48

фрактальное сжатие? может быть, но сомнительно... судя по цитате с офсайта:
Цитата:

«These outstanding results can only be achieved because FEAD© Optimizer© is not just a single compression tool but consists of a whole set of different tools and automated processes. Netopsystems specialists combine and customize these tools and processes for each individual software product so that optimal size reduction results are achieved.»
для того чтобы добится такого уровня компрессии, ихние специалисты подбирают лучший набор алгоритмов (примерно так же как это делают изготовители rip-ов игр) для каждой отдельно взятой аппликации, так что программы для сжатия произвольно взятой инфы у них нет, у них это всё на индивидуальном подходе...

saw7 09.06.2003 14:58

Алгоритмы не будут переписывать каждый день - есть программа, конечный продукт, одна или пять разных, но они определённо существуют в готовом виде.

$pher@ 01.11.2003 17:49

saw7

это специализированная программа и в сети ты ее не найдешь ИМХО, да и новая она. а за информацию спасибо

dr-evil 01.11.2003 18:34

$pher@
ага, вот если б было б откуда слить....

vovik 01.11.2003 19:15

Не слишком давно уже был топик про , кажется, 7zip.
Тоже слова, типа "революция", "супер-пупер-гипер алгоритм"....:)
А как дошло до конкретных проверок... оказалось - пшик!
Тут все проще - раз программы нет, то говорить можно все что угодно. ;)
Что производитель и делает.
"Ухо от селедки" (к/ф "Ва-Банк") вот что это.:biggrin:

saw7 03.11.2003 12:21

vovik

7z в сравненни с FEAD Optimizer не выдерживает критики. С месяц назад зарелизили McAffe Virusscan Enterprise 7.1, дистрибутив ~ 7 Mb, распаковует: vse710.msi - 9 Mb, InstMsiw.exe - 1,7 Mb. Никаким 7z такого не добьёшься. Потому про "Уши от селедки" говорить рановато.

denver 03.11.2003 13:06

vovik
Я ж написал тогда что ошибся, 7зип пакует в солид по умолчанию, получалось лучше сжимая группы однотипных файлов.

На всякий случай еще раз напомню, революции в алгоритмах не будет, а точнее революция это улучшение сжатия на десятые процента (0.1), естественно в среднем по файлам одного типа.

Индивидуальный способ архивирования я себе не представляю. А точнее представляю так: либо каждый тип файла в дистрибутиве жмется своим алгоритмом (доки - PPMII, исполняемые LZW и т.д.) но это уж слишком просто, либо применение преобразований текста перед архивированием в определенном порядке, при этом оптимальный порядок выбирается экспериментальным путем (еще более долгий метод).

Добавлено через 2 минуты:
Цитата:

7z в сравненни с FEAD Optimizer не выдерживает критики
Да, да.. трудно критиковать миф

Kilrathi 03.11.2003 15:53

На сайте компьютерра бфла в свой

Добавлено через 6 минут:
На сайте Компьютерра была в своё время статья на эту тему. Там похожая методика (индивидуальный подбор) описывалась и приводилась сравнение усреднённых алгоритмов и алгоритмов
Цитата:

индивидуального пошива
. На данных, под которые индивидуальный алгоритм не заточен, результаты были разгромные. Усреднённый алгоритм выигрывал значительно.
К сожалению, ссылку не помню.
Мне кажется, что просто алгоритм заточен под msi файлы, вот и получается такое сжатие.

Wolf.R 03.11.2003 16:06

Перенес всю тему!!! Так как в данном топе обсуждается программа. Обсуждение программ тока в разделе "Программы" !!!

ARTi 03.11.2003 17:47

Цитата:

Мне кажется, что просто алгоритм заточен под msi файлы, вот и получается такое сжатие.
Напрашивается вывод: он сначала его распаковывает, затем пакует по-своему, а при распаковке переделывает обратно в msi, поэтому процесс распаковки такой медленный... Смешно, конечно, но все же...
Да и к тому же, есть мнение, и не только моё ;), что они запаковывают дистрибутивы программ "под заказ". Ручная работа, так сказать. Т.е., бабло им идет не за саму утилиту, а за работу утилиты, причем часть ее функций наверняка выполняют люди (графиками любуются, считают с утра до вечера, вечером все пересчитывают (с))... пока ;)

Sancho7 13.11.2003 13:21

наврное это их ноу-хау всеж-таки иначе прога уже просочилась бы на просторы инета....

denver 13.11.2003 13:45

Цитата:

прога уже просочилась бы на просторы инета....
Если она вообще существует. Может это действительно "ручная сборка".

vovik 13.11.2003 14:45

В любом случае заголовок
Цитата:

Rar уже вчерашний день
абсолютно некорректен. Рар универсальный архиватор (к тому же он и не претендует на звание "жмущий_сильнее_всех"). А что такое оптимизация? В чем она заключается? Скорее всего в том, что часть словарей (наиболее часто встречающиеся в данном типе файлов комбинации) "зашиты" в самой программе. Это конечно объяснение "на пальцах", но скорее всего близкое к истине.
В той же компьтерре была статья по поводу конкурса, когда надо было написать архиватор, который сможет хоть на байт сжать некий файл. Разумеется файл был "специальный", не содержащий избыточности. В итоге нашелся человек, который формально выиграл, но.... Судите сами: он написал прогу, которая встречая некий символ, например "А", разрезал в этом месте файл, а букву удалял. Формально длина полученых файлов была в сумме меньше, чем у исходного файла. Но.... к компрессии это никакого отношения не имеет и на диске больше места занимает.


Часовой пояс GMT +4, время: 13:11.

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.